J. Baranowskakortylewicz et al., RADIOLABELING KIT GENERATOR FOR 5-RADIOHALOGENATED URIDINES, Journal of labelled compounds & radiopharmaceuticals, 34(6), 1994, pp. 513-521
A rapid, simple and inexpensive synthesis of 5-radiohalogenated-2'-deo
xyuridine from 5-trimethylstannyl-2'-deoxyuridine is described. The to
tal reaction and purification time including thin layer chromatography
(tlc) for quality control is less than 30 min. This method produces e
xcellent yields (>95%) of I-123-, I-125-, I-131-UdR. The radiochemical
purity of all tested preparations (>20) was determined to be greater
than 99%. This new method is the basis of a radiolabeling kit/generato
r for preparation of radiohalogenated nucleosides. 2'-Deoxyuridine (Ud
R) halogenated with a stable isotope of bromine was also synthesized i
ndicating that the method can be applied to the preparation of 5-radio
bromo-2'-deoxyuridine (BUdR).
